Understanding Americano Coffee

Before we dive into the world of Nespresso, let’s first understand what makes an Americano coffee. An Americano is a type of coffee drink that originated during World War II, when American soldiers in Italy would dilute the strong espresso with hot water to make it more palatable. The result was a milder, yet still rich and flavorful coffee drink that has since become a staple in coffee shops around the world.

The Key Components of an Americano

So, what makes a great Americano? Here are the key components:

  • High-quality espresso: A good Americano starts with a strong, rich espresso shot. This is the foundation of the drink, and it’s essential to use high-quality coffee beans to get the best flavor.
  • Hot water: The hot water is what dilutes the espresso and gives the Americano its characteristic flavor and texture. The water should be hot, but not boiling, and it’s essential to use the right amount to achieve the perfect balance.
  • Ratio of espresso to water: The ratio of espresso to water is critical in making a great Americano. The traditional ratio is 1:3 to 1:5, but this can vary depending on personal taste preferences.

What is an Americano, and how does it differ from a traditional espresso shot?

An Americano is a type of coffee drink that is made by adding hot water to a shot of espresso. This dilutes the espresso, giving it a milder flavor and a longer drink. The main difference between an Americano and a traditional espresso shot is the addition of hot water, which changes the flavor profile and texture of the drink. While a traditional espresso shot is thick and rich, an Americano is more diluted and has a lighter body.

The addition of hot water to an Americano also brings out different flavors in the coffee. The water helps to balance out the bitterness of the espresso, bringing out more of the coffee’s natural sweetness and acidity. This makes an Americano a great option for those who find traditional espresso shots too strong or overpowering.

Can Nespresso machines make Americanos, and if so, how?

Yes, Nespresso machines can make Americanos. In fact, many Nespresso machines come with a built-in Americano function that allows you to make a perfect Americano with just the touch of a button. To make an Americano with a Nespresso machine, simply insert a coffee capsule, select the Americano function, and the machine will automatically add the right amount of hot water to the espresso shot.

If your Nespresso machine does not have a built-in Americano function, you can still make an Americano by manually adding hot water to a shot of espresso. Simply brew a shot of espresso using your Nespresso machine, then add 6-8 ounces of hot water to the cup. You can adjust the amount of water to your taste, depending on how strong or weak you like your Americano.

How much hot water should I add to my espresso shot to make an Americano?

The amount of hot water that you should add to your espresso shot to make an Americano will depend on your personal taste preferences. Generally, it’s recommended to add 6-8 ounces of hot water to a shot of espresso. This will give you a balanced and refreshing drink that is not too strong or too weak.

However, you can adjust the amount of hot water to your taste. If you prefer a stronger Americano, you can add less water. If you prefer a weaker Americano, you can add more water. It’s also worth noting that the temperature of the water can affect the flavor of the Americano, so it’s best to use hot water that is between 195°F and 205°F.
